A group of international scientists conducted a study in which they found out which vitamin is most effective against respiratory infections and the influenza virus. As it turned out, this is not vitamin C.



The author of the study Adrian Martineau of the University of London, Queen Mary, said that in the autumn and winter time, the "sunny" vitamin D is best from the flu virus and catarrhal diseases. Many people thought that vitamin C helps protect against infections, but vitamin D contains more antiviral and antimicrobial substances.

According to scientists, this discovery will help people who live in countries with low levels of ultraviolet radiation. In addition, vitamin D is present in eggs, cheese, red fish and champignons.
